ZUBZUB is the creation of long-time Ozric Tentacles bass player, Zia Geelani. After more than ten years (1991-2002) of
widespread touring, writing, recording and producing with the Ozrics, Zia now concentrates full-time on crafting
distinctive dance tunes, where the emphasis is on infectious grooves and strong production. ZUBZUB are;
 
ZIA GEELANI (ex-Ozrics):  Writing, production, programming, synths
MARK "MINDFLUX" FLETCHER: Co-writing and production, synths, percussion
JON "CHAMPIGNON" EGAN (ex-Ozrics): flute, ney, duduk, zorna
ALEX PYM: electric guitar

This album finds the group moving up a gear, both in terms of covering a breadth of new musical ground and being a more focused dancefloor-filler than the previous 2 outings. The new album is also a more band-oriented production, with the current line-up having gelled over the last two-years, through extensive performance on the live circuit - performances that have drawn rave reviews and a solid and cosmopolitan fanbase. "The Powers That Beep" is finding a wide-audience, as it twists and turns its way through a myriad electronica and dance styles, but with the continuity of the distinctive Zubzub vibe and sound weaving it together in to a cohesive whole.
